
In a revolutionary turn of events, Pakistan is set to harness its surplus electricity to power Bitcoin mining operations and Artificial Intelligence (AI) data centers. Yes, you read that right! The nation, recognized as a significant adopter of cryptocurrencies globally, is making a bold stride towards integrating digital assets and cutting-edge technology into its economic framework. This initiative, spearheaded by the Pakistan Crypto Council and advised by none other than former Binance CEO Changpeng Zhao, aims to ignite job creation, propel export growth, and foster tech innovation. Pakistan Embraces Bitcoin Mining and AI: A Strategic Power Play
So, what exactly is Pakistan planning? Essentially, the country is looking to transform its excess energy capacity into a valuable resource for the burgeoning digital economy. Instead of letting surplus electricity go to waste, Pakistan intends to channel it towards energy-intensive activities like Bitcoin mining and powering AI data centers. This strategic move is not just about utilizing spare energy; it’s a calculated effort to:
- Boost the Digital Economy: By embracing Bitcoin mining and AI, Pakistan is signaling its commitment to participating in the global digital revolution. This initiative can attract foreign investment and position the nation as a forward-thinking tech hub.
- Create Job Opportunities: The establishment of Bitcoin mining farms and AI data centers will inevitably lead to new job roles in operations, maintenance, technology, and related sectors.
- Enhance Export Potential: The output from Bitcoin mining can be considered an export, contributing to the nation’s foreign exchange reserves. Furthermore, advancements in AI can also lead to the development of exportable tech services and solutions.
- Drive Tech Innovation: Focusing on AI and Bitcoin mining encourages technological advancements and skill development within the country, fostering a culture of innovation.
The Pakistan Crypto Council is at the forefront of this initiative, demonstrating the growing institutional support for digital assets within the country. This council is playing a crucial role in navigating the regulatory landscape and fostering collaboration between government bodies and the crypto industry.

Surplus Power: Turning an Advantage into Digital Gold
Pakistan’s ability to allocate surplus power is a key enabler for this initiative. Many nations struggle with the high energy demands of Bitcoin mining and AI data centers. However, if Pakistan has excess electricity capacity, utilizing it for these purposes makes economic sense. Consider these points:
- Cost-Effectiveness: Using surplus power can significantly reduce the operational costs of Bitcoin mining and AI data centers, making Pakistan a competitive location for these activities.
- Environmental Considerations: If the surplus power is generated from renewable sources like hydro or solar, it can make Bitcoin mining and AI data centers in Pakistan more environmentally sustainable compared to regions relying on fossil fuels.
- Infrastructure Optimization: This initiative can incentivize investment in upgrading and optimizing Pakistan’s power infrastructure to better manage and distribute energy resources.
However, it’s crucial to ensure that the surplus power is genuinely “surplus” and that allocating it to these sectors doesn’t lead to energy shortages in other critical areas or hinder industrial and residential needs. Careful planning and energy management are essential.
Navigating the Challenges: Regulatory Hurdles and Infrastructure Needs
While the prospects are exciting, Pakistan must also navigate potential challenges to successfully implement this ambitious plan. Key challenges include:
- Regulatory Clarity: Establishing a clear and consistent regulatory framework for cryptocurrencies and AI is paramount. This framework should address issues like taxation, investor protection, and anti-money laundering (AML) compliance.
- Infrastructure Development: Robust digital infrastructure, including reliable internet connectivity and advanced data centers, is crucial to support Bitcoin mining and AI data centers on a large scale.
- Skill Development: Investing in education and training programs to develop a skilled workforce capable of managing and operating Bitcoin mining farms and AI data centers is essential.
- Public Perception and Education: Addressing public skepticism and enhancing understanding about cryptocurrencies and AI through education and awareness campaigns is important for broader adoption and support.
- Security Concerns: Ensuring the security of digital assets and data centers from cyber threats and attacks is critical for building trust and maintaining operational integrity.
Overcoming these challenges will require a collaborative effort between the government, regulatory bodies, industry stakeholders, and the international community. A well-thought-out and executed strategy can pave the way for Pakistan to become a significant player in the digital economy.
